## FuelScope Environments

FuelScope generates the weekly fleet fuel-usage report for Garrowvale Logistics. There are three environments: dev (synthetic telemetry), staging (last month's anonymized data), and prod. Reports render nightly in staging and weekly in prod. New team members should only deploy to dev until they've shipped one reviewed change. Each environment has its own database and scheduler. The prod environment currently runs with the following configuration values.

config for bahop-baduf:
[kasion]
team = lamath
access_code = ac_d807e5
host = kasion.paliqcloud.corp
port = 4000
owner = julix.tamvan
peer = frair.qorvelsoft.local

**Action Item 4 (owner: platform team).** During the Lanternwood incident, responders could not filter audit-log entries by actor, which delayed root-cause analysis by roughly forty minutes. We are adding actor and resource filters to the Quillgate audit-log viewer this sprint. As the new contractor on this work, start by reviewing the existing query layer before touching the UI. The design notes and current mockups live on the internal page here.

runbook for tagug-hafog: https://jira.lumiclabs.internal/projects/pages/pages/9773c0d8

Subject: Decision on Orvale Plant Capacity

Executive team — following careful review of demand forecasts and tooling lead times, we recommend expanding Line 3 at the Orvale facility rather than commissioning a second site. Capital outlay is lower, payback is estimated at under three years, and staffing risk is contained. Finance has validated the assumptions. The confidential planning note follows below.

internal memo for tagef-hadup: Gross margin on Ulaath came in at 15 percent against a plan of 5 percent. Only 7 of the 120 pilot accounts renewed Ulaath, so a churn review is set for October 15.

Ticket: Wellness Room — Level 2, Ashgrove Wing

Hi all — quick note for new starters: the wellness room next to the quiet lounge is back in service after the lighting fix. Book it through the facilities calendar, max one hour at a time, and please wipe down the recliner after use. Heads up, the door lock resets nightly, so don't be surprised if your booking confirmation asks you to punch in the code below.

badge for tajeg-kagap: bdg-EWZTJN-83588199